Monday update: More coronavirus cases confirmed in York and North Yorkshire

There were three more coronavirus cases confirmed in York today (Monday, 31 August).

That takes the cumulative total to 967 – an overall infection rate of 459.1 cases per 100,000 people.

In North Yorkshire there were 11 new cases, taking the cumulative total to 2,738 – an infection rate of 443 cases per 100K.

There are 143 cases in Ryedale (no change), 342 in Selby (up two), 780 in Harrogate (up three), 337 in Hambleton (up five), 573 in Scarborough (no change), 288 in Richmondshire (up one) and 275 in Craven.

There were no more coronavirus related deaths reported by York Teaching Hospital NHS Foundation Trust reported today – the total remains at 214. The last death recorded within the trust was on 18 June.

The total includes 134 in York Hospital and 80 in Scarborough.
